
Automatic transmission 3D refers to the normal driving gear, which is the commonly used gear. Most automatic transmission cars have five gears: P, R, N, D, and L. P stands for Parking gear, R for Reverse gear, N for Neutral gear, D for Drive gear, and L for Low gear. Some automatic cars have an S gear, which is the Sport mode. In Sport mode, the transmission can shift freely, providing more power, suitable for climbing hills and quick overtaking. Precautions: 1. Automatic transmission cars can only be started in P or N gear. To shift out of P gear, the brake must be pressed. 2. Do not shift into N gear while driving to coast. If shifted into N gear while coasting, the oil pump cannot supply oil normally, leading to insufficient lubrication, and the internal components of the transmission will overheat, causing serious damage to the transmission. 3. After the car is parked and turned off, shift into P gear before removing the key. The correct parking steps for an automatic transmission are to press the brake, shift into N gear, engage the handbrake, turn off the engine, and then shift into P gear.

As a seasoned driver with over a decade of experience, I often use the '3' position in manual mode when driving on mountainous roads. It provides stable engine braking, which is safer and more durable than frequent brake usage. I remember during a self-drive trip on slippery roads, switching to '3' position helped control the speed much better, preventing the transmission from shifting up unnecessarily and reducing noise. Automatic transmission gear designs include full automatic operation in D mode, but '3' locks the gear at third or lower, commonly used for steep slopes or slippery surfaces to prevent loss of control. Long-term use of this feature protects the braking system and extends its lifespan. I've handled quite a few transmission failure cases before. The '3' gear in automatic transmissions is actually a protective mechanism that limits the transmission to third gear to prevent excessively high RPM. This is particularly effective on steep urban slopes, preventing engine overheating and premature component wear. When using it, shift directly from D to '3' or the numbered position, ensuring the action is smooth to avoid damaging the drive chain. The benefits include reduced fuel waste and brake pad wear, but frequent use on flat roads can increase fuel consumption, so I generally only engage it when necessary. When driving in harsh weather, I use the '3' position on the transmission to enhance traction, such as preventing wheel spin on snowy days. The engine automatically maintains a lower gear to provide more stable torque output, reducing the risk of losing control. I once tried it on a winter mountain road with noticeable results—the vehicle speed was much more stable. In automatic transmissions, '3' represents a simplified version of manual gear selection, utilizing engine braking to assist with deceleration, but using 'D' (Drive) is sufficient for everyday flat roads. It's important to adjust flexibly based on road conditions and avoid over-reliance.
